Admission Requirements

Academic Requirements

To be admitted to the MSc programme, you must have proficiency in English at a high level and a Bachelor\xc2\x92s degree in a natural science field such as:

  • Nano-Science
  • Chemistry
  • Physics
  • Biochemistry
  • Materials Science
According to national legislation in China, Chinese citizens cannot apply for admission to Nanoscience and Technology through a Danish university. Instead, Chinese Citizens must apply for admission through University of Chinese Academy of Sciences.

English Proficiency: IELTS 6.5 or equivalent.
